Deadly Farce
Harvey Matusow, a celebrity informant for the government during the McCarthy Era, retracted his testimony in 1955, leading to the dissolution of the Justice Department's stable of paid informers. This book draws on FBI records, court transcripts, papers, and other sources to describe the role of Matusow and other ex-Communist informer-witnesses.
